Introducing the SMART Plug-In for
WebLogic Server
The SMART Plug-In for WebLogic Server (WLS-SPI) adds monitoring
capabilities otherwise unavailable to HP OpenView Operations (OVO).
SMART Plug-In integration uses: Used in conjunction with OVO, the
WLS-SPI offers centralized tools that help you monitor and manage systems
using WebLogic Server. From the OVO console, an operator can apply the same
familiar HP OpenView performance and problem managing processes to
monitor a system using WebLogic Server. WLS-SPI metrics are automatically
sent to the Operations Agent and can be graphed using OpenView Reporter
(purchased separately), which helps you to analyze trends in server usage,
availability, and performance.
SMART Plug-In data: After completing the easy WLS-SPI installation, you
can find dozens of key server-related metrics. Among them are metrics that
cover the following areas:
" server availability
" server performance
" memory usage
" transaction rates
" servlet executing times, time-outs, request rates
" JDBC connection status
" Web application processing
" Java message service processing
" cluster processing
" exception counts of scheduled WLS actions
SMART Plug-In uses/customizations: WLS administrators can choose those
metrics that are most crucial to the successful operation of WebLogic Server by
modifying WLS-SPI templates. The templates contain settings that allow
incoming data to be measured against predefined rules that generate useful
information in the form of messages. These messages with severity-level
color-coding can be reviewed for problem analysis and resolution. Corrective
actions that are pre-defined for specific events or threshold violations can be
automatically triggered or operator-initiated.
